Поделиться через


перечисление DXGK_DIAG_BASIC_DISPLAY_TOPOLOGY (dispmprt.h)

DXGK_DIAG_BASIC_DISPLAY_TOPOLOGY предоставляет основные сведения о топологии отображения операционной системы (ОС) при сборе неинтрусивных диагностических сведений.

Синтаксис

typedef enum _DXGK_DIAG_BASIC_DISPLAY_TOPOLOGY {
  DXGK_DIAG_BASIC_DISPLAY_TOPOLOGY_UNINITIALIZED,
  DXGK_DIAG_DISPLAY_CONNECTED_DIRECTLY,
  DXGK_DIAG_DISPLAY_CONNECTED_INDIRECTLY_CONVERTOR,
  DXGK_DIAG_DISPLAY_CONNECTED_INDIRECTLY_HUB,
  DXGK_DIAG_DISPLAY_CONNECTED_INDIRECTLY,
  DXGK_DIAG_DISPLAY_CONNECTED_UNKNOWN
} DXGK_DIAG_BASIC_DISPLAY_TOPOLOGY;

Константы

 
DXGK_DIAG_BASIC_DISPLAY_TOPOLOGY_UNINITIALIZED
Зарезервировано для использования ОС во время инициализации диагностики.
DXGK_DIAG_DISPLAY_CONNECTED_DIRECTLY
Монитор подключен непосредственно к графической карте.
DXGK_DIAG_DISPLAY_CONNECTED_INDIRECTLY_CONVERTOR
Монитор косвенно подключается к графической карте через преобразователь или соединитель. В большинстве случаев драйвер может обнаруживать только активные преобразователи.
DXGK_DIAG_DISPLAY_CONNECTED_INDIRECTLY_HUB
Монитор подключен косвенно к графической карте через концентратор.
DXGK_DIAG_DISPLAY_CONNECTED_INDIRECTLY
Монитор косвенно подключен к графической карте, но драйвер не может определить, подключен ли он через концентратор или преобразователь.
DXGK_DIAG_DISPLAY_CONNECTED_UNKNOWN
Драйвер не может определить, подключен ли монитор напрямую или косвенно к графической карте. Это значение следует использовать редко, например в случаях, когда соединитель является сквозным.

Замечания

Перечисление DXGK_DIAG_BASIC_DISPLAY_TOPOLOGY является членом структуры DXGK_DISPLAYSTATE_NONINTRUSIVE. Он используется при сборе диагностических сведений с помощью вызовов DxgkDdiGetDisplayStateNonIntrusive.

Донглы и центры могут увеличить точки сбоя, которые могут возникать во время перечисления монитора и переговоров. Операционная система (ОС) может использовать значение DXGK_DIAG_BASIC_DISPLAY_TOPOLOGY, чтобы определить, следует ли собирать более подробные сведения о топологии, если они доступны (например, с помощью DDIS DP AUX), чтобы определить текущее состояние концентратора и (или) донглов для поиска компонента виновника.

Требования

Требование Ценность
минимальные поддерживаемые клиентские Windows 10 версии 2004
заголовка dispmprt.h

См. также

DXGK_DISPLAYSTATE_NONINTRUSIVE

DXGKARG_GETDISPLAYSTATENONINTRUSIVE

DxgkDdiGetDisplayStateNonIntrusive

DXGKDDI_DPAUXIOTRANSMISSION